Amino acids are needed to build proteins just as _____ are needed to create DNA.

A. proteins; nucleotides
B. fatty acids; amino acids
C. polysaccharides; monosaccharides
D. RNA; amino acids
E. triglycerides; nucleotides

Sagot :

Final answer:

Amino acids build proteins and nucleotides create DNA, vital for life processes.


Explanation:

Amino acids are needed to build proteins, just as nucleotides are needed to create DNA. Amino acids are the building blocks of proteins, while nucleotides are the building blocks of DNA and RNA. Both play essential roles in the structure and function of living organisms.
